AMERICAN JOURNAL OF ROENTGENOLOGY. Current Status of Imaging-Guided Percutaneous Ablation of Breast Cancer

Bruno D. Fornage and Rosa F. Hwang

OBJECTIVE. The purpose of this article is to briefly describe the various techniques used for percutaneous ablation of breast cancer, their preliminary results, and their limitations. The techniques include thermotherapy (radiofrequency ablation, laser irradiation, microwave irradiation, and insonation with high-intensity focused ultrasound waves), cryotherapy, and irreversible electroporation.

AMERICAN JOURNAL OF ROENTGENOLOGY. Accelerated Balloon-Occluded Retrograde Transvenous Obliteration Without Indwelling Balloon Occlusion for Gastric Varices With Small Gastrorenal Shunts Using a Terminal Gelfoam Plug

Wael M. Darwish, Sean Darushnia and Wael E. Saad

OBJECTIVE. We performed balloon-occluded retrograde transvenous obliteration in three consecutive patients with small gastric varices without indwelling balloon catheter occlusion. Foam of 3% sodium tetradecyl sulfate mixed with iodized oil and room air was injected retrograde through the gastrorenal shunt, followed by a thick absorbable gelatin sponge (Gelfoam, Pfizer) plug under only 10-minute balloon occlusion.

AMERICAN JOURNAL OF ROENTGENOLOGY. Reduction in Portal Venous Pressure by Transjugular Intrahepatic Portosystemic Shunt for Treatment of Hemorrhagic Stomal Varices

Amy R. Deipolyi, Sanjeeva P. Kalva, Rahmi Oklu, T. Gregory Walker, Stephan Wicky and Suvranu Ganguli

OBJECTIVE. Stomal varices can cause life-threatening gastrointestinal hemorrhage in patients with portal hypertension. Optimal therapy is not well defined. The purpose of this study was to determine the safety and efficacy of transjugular intrahepatic portosystemic shunt (TIPS) creation for the treatment of hemorrhagic stomal varices.
